Q: How many Grammys did Michael Jackson win in his career?

A: Michael Jackson won an impressive 15 competitive Grammy Awards throughout his career. He also received a Grammy Lifetime Achievement Award. His record-breaking night in 1984, winning eight Grammys for "Thriller," stands as one of the most remarkable achievements in music history. His awards reflect his immense talent.

Q: What is the significance of Michael Jackson's 'Thriller' album?

A: Michael Jackson's 'Thriller' album holds immense significance as the best-selling album of all time, redefining the music industry. It broke racial barriers on MTV, spawned seven top-ten singles, and won a record-setting eight Grammy Awards. Its fusion of pop, rock, and R&B, coupled with groundbreaking music videos, made it a cultural phenomenon.

Michael Jackson's Early Life and Star-Making Debut

Michael Jackson's story began in Gary, Indiana, where he was born into a large, musically inclined family. He quickly emerged as the charismatic lead singer of the Jackson 5, astounding audiences with his powerful voice. Their Motown hits, like "ABC" and "I Want You Back," made them global sensations. Michael's raw talent and magnetic stage presence were evident from a very young age. This early success laid the crucial groundwork for his later solo superstardom.

Michael Jackson's Career Breakthroughs and Iconic Albums

Transitioning into his solo career, Michael Jackson truly redefined the music landscape. His 1979 album Off the Wall showcased his sophisticated artistry and pop sensibilities. However, Thriller, released in 1982, cemented his legendary status forever. This album became the best-selling album of all time, breaking every conceivable record. Subsequent albums like Bad and Dangerous continued to push creative boundaries. Michael Jackson's innovative music videos also revolutionized MTV and the entire music industry.

What was Michael Jackson's most famous song?

Michael Jackson's "Billie Jean" from the Thriller album is widely considered one of his most famous songs. Its iconic bassline, compelling narrative, and groundbreaking music video made it a global phenomenon. "Thriller" and "Beat It" are also strong contenders for his most recognizable and impactful tracks. His catalog is full of legendary hits.

What impact did Michael Jackson have on music videos?

Michael Jackson revolutionized music videos, transforming them into cinematic short films with compelling narratives and advanced choreography. Videos like "Thriller," "Billie Jean," and "Smooth Criminal" set new standards for production quality and storytelling. He elevated the medium, making music videos essential for artistic expression. His influence on MTV was immense.

Michael Jackson's career highlights include selling over 400 million records worldwide, winning 15 Grammy Awards, and revolutionizing music videos with groundbreaking productions like "Thriller." He was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ame twice and remains one of the best-selling music artists ever. His unique blend of R&B, pop, and soul, combined with iconic dance moves and humanitarian efforts, cemented his status as the King of Pop and a global cultural icon.
